Visitors from non-Schengen countries must possess a passport valid for at least a three-month stay. To begin with the procedure, participants are advised to locate their respective diplomatic missions or embassy. As offices aren’t available in all countries, it is necessary to either apply at an embassy representing Spain or to travel to an assigned embassy in another country. Please note that the visa procedure can take up to one month.
It is necessary that the applicant applies in person at the embassy. This is due to a new Visa Information System, which requires the collection of fingerprints.
There are additional documents requested in order to apply for a visa at the embassy: please check with your embassy which documents are necessary.
